In a highly anticipated matchup, South Carolina women’s basketball secured a thrilling 76-70 victory over LSU, overcoming a deficit from the first quarter until late in the game. Kamilla Cardoso, the 6-foot-7 senior center from Brazil, played a significant role in the win, engaging in a defensive battle with LSU‘s Angel Reese throughout the game.

While Cardoso‘s stat sheet might not have been overflowing, her defensive prowess was evident, highlighted by a critical block on Reese‘s drop-step in the post during the third quarter. Reese, despite limiting Cardoso to 11 points, fouled out in the final minutes, impacting LSU’s chances in the closely contested game.

Both players finished with a pair of blocks each, and they each made their solitary free throw attempt.

Cardoso’s monster block

In one of the highlights of the game, Cardoso pulled off a monster block to reject Reese in the paint. The South Carolina star then stared down at Reese, sending her a message for the remainder of the game.

Cardoso‘s disciplined play, finishing the game with just one foul, ultimately became a crucial factor. The Gamecocks’ Bree Hall also contributed significantly with crucial three-pointers down the stretch, ultimately making the difference in the score.

Despite a challenging finish, South Carolina extended their undefeated streak to 18-0 (6-0 SEC), while LSU, the defending national champions, dropped to 18-3 (5-2 SEC) for the season.
